Description:6-Methylpicolinic acid, with the CAS number 934-60-1, is a heterocyclic organic compound that belongs to the class of pyridine derivatives. It features a methyl group attached to the sixth position of the picolinic acid structure, which is a pyridine-2-carboxylic acid. This compound is typically a white to off-white crystalline solid, and it is soluble in polar solvents such as water and alcohols, while being less soluble in non-polar solvents. 6-Methylpicolinic acid exhibits acidic properties due to the carboxylic acid functional group, allowing it to participate in various chemical reactions, including esterification and amidation. It is often used in organic synthesis and as a building block in the preparation of pharmaceuticals and agrochemicals. Additionally, this compound may exhibit biological activity, making it of interest in medicinal chemistry. Its stability and reactivity can be influenced by environmental factors such as pH and temperature, which are important considerations in its applications and handling.
